Suspects arrested
Three people were charged Monday with stealing hundreds of dollars worth of tools from Annapolis area Home Depot stores, county police said.
At about 6:50 p.m., police were led to Route 97 North near Quarterfield Road to investigate reports of a suspicious vehicle.
The vehicle, which was spotted with the license plate covered, was originally seen behind the Home Depot store at 145 Defense Highway, police said. The vehicle was seen driving away as an employee walked up to speak to the driver.
